Microsoft Edge stores all your saved passwords unencrypted in memory




Security researcher Tom Jøran Sønstebyseter Rønning recently shared evidence that Microsoft’s web browser-based password manager stores all of its saved passwords in memory without encryption while running. He released and demonstrated a simple proof of concept that displays the passwords and their associated accounts.
